IPC/WHMA-A-620 is the industry standard for acceptability of cable and wire harness assemblies. It defines workmanship requirements for crimping, soldering, cable preparation, and assembly that are recognized worldwide.
Class 1 is for general purpose products with functional requirements. Class 2 is for dedicated service products with extended life. Class 3 is for high-performance products where failure is critical. Each has progressively stricter requirements.
